- Abstract: SeO2 and As2 O3 were reacted at 200 °C in in a potassium hydroxide hydroflux with a molar water‐base ratio n (H2 O) : n (KOH)=1.8. Arsenate(III) disproportionates under these conditions into arsenate(V) and elemental arsenic. The reduction also yielded tetraselenodiarsenate(II) anions, which turned the solution yellow and precipitated at room temperature as plate‐shaped crystals of K4 (As2 Se4 ) ⋅ 2H2 O. The unexpected redox reaction as well as the formation of a hygroscopic compound in an aqueous solution are attributed to a strongly reduced activity of water in ultra‐alkaline media. K4 (As2 Se4 ) ⋅ 2H2 O crystallizes in the orthorhombic space group Cmce with lattice parameters a =784.78(3), b =1027.76(4) and c =1750.63(7) pm at 100 K. The (As2 Se4 ) 4− anion has C 2h symmetry and an As−As bond length of 245.3(1) pm. The water molecules are part of infinite zig‐zag chains ∞ 1 [K(H2 O)2/2 ] + and form hydrogen bonds to neighboring selenium atoms. Abstract :
